ECO3020F 2024: TUTORIAL FIVE
Question 1 [11 marks]
1. Consider a policy-maker who is interested in achieving the first best outcome for society.
The policy-maker is faced with a monopoly which produces good x. The production of
good x leads to pollution in a nearby river. With reference to the Theory of the Second
Best, explain what actions the policy-maker could take, and the possible consequences
of those actions, in this situation. Make sure to include an explanation of the Theory of
the Second Best in your answer. [6 marks]
2. Using the idea of polluting monopoly, graphically illustrate the Theory of the Second
Best. [5 marks]
